Gate-Pass Management System

SQL ServerCSS Microsoft Excel Library (EPPlus)ASP.NET core MVCHTML
May 2023

Project Overview:

The Gate Pass Management System is a web-based application designed to manage the entry and exit of visitors and employees within an organization. This system simplifies and automates the process of issuing gate passes, tracking movement, and generating reports, thereby reducing administrative workload and enhancing data accuracy.

Key Features:

Visitor Entry Management:

  • Facilitates the registration of visitor details, including entry/exit times, visitor information, purpose of visit, and vehicle details. It ensures that all visitor activities are recorded and tracked effectively.

Local OD Management:

  • Allows employees to apply for local out-duty passes, recording details such as employee information, visit location, purpose, and timings. This module supports multiple types of out-duty requests, catering to various employee needs.

User-Friendly Interface:

  • Provides an intuitive interface for creating, editing, and managing gate pass entries. Users can easily search, filter, and export data, making the system efficient and easy to navigate.

Data Export:

  • The system includes a feature to export visitor and out-duty data to Excel using the EPPlus library, facilitating data analysis and reporting.

Security:

  • The application ensures secure handling of data, with user authentication and role-based access control.

Technologies Used:

  • Front-end: HTML, CSS, JavaScript, Bootstrap
  • Back-end: ASP.NET MVC, Entity Framework Core
  • Database: SQL Server
  • Export Library: Microsoft Excel Library (EPPlus)

Project Outcome:

The Gate Pass Management System successfully automates the process of managing gate passes, providing a comprehensive and user-friendly solution for tracking the movement of visitors and employees. The system is highly customizable and scalable, making it suitable for organizations of varying sizes. It improves operational efficiency by streamlining data entry, enhancing security, and offering robust reporting capabilities.

Conclusion:

The project has achieved its goals by delivering a reliable and efficient Gate Pass Management System. This tool not only simplifies the management of visitor and employee movements but also enhances the overall security and operational efficiency of the organization. The system's modular design and modern technology stack ensure that it can be easily adapted to meet the specific needs of different organizations.